Connecting Body and Mind: The Benefits of Morning Yoga
Starting your day with yoga doesn’t just provide the physical benefits of stretching and flexibility. It also promotes mental health by encouraging mindfulness and reducing anxiety. During the session, viewers are guided to focus on their breath and feelings—a practice that can boost emotional resilience and clarity throughout the day. Connecting physical movements with mindful breathing allows for a seamless transition between body and mind, fostering a sense of well-being that's crucial for navigating daily stresses.
Creating an Intention: Set Your Day Up for Success
In the video, participants are encouraged to select a word that reflects how they want their day to feel. This simple yet powerful exercise activates positive intention-setting, which can enhance motivation and focus. By anchoring your goals to a single word, such as 'calm' or 'productive,' you empower yourself to maintain that mindset, helping to alleviate the overwhelm that often accompanies busy days.
Finding Your Own Flow: Customize Your Practice
While the video provides a structured 20-minute practice, it also emphasizes personal adaptation—all bodies are unique, and so too are their needs. As viewers are invited to explore aspects like breath patterns and body positions, they discover ways to modify practices based on their comfort levels. This flexibility not only makes yoga more accessible but also turns it into a deeply personal experience.
Building Consistency: The Key to Lasting Benefits
To truly reap the rewards of morning yoga and meditation, consistency is essential. By incorporating these practices into a daily routine, individuals can experience cumulative benefits, from improved physical strength to greater emotional stability. Even if you start with just one practice a week, gradually building up offers a pathway to deeper engagement with yoga and mindfulness.
